This is a list of places in the SpongeBob SquarePants multiverse.

Cities and towns

Bikini Bottom

Main article: Bikini Bottom
Bubbletown 002

Bikini Bottom

Bikini Bottom is the main setting in SpongeBob SquarePants. Bikini Bottom is a medium-sized city which, according to Squidward, is in the middle of nowhere.[1] It consists of many businesses, including restaurants, stores, and manufacturers. This city also has a booming economy, balanced educational and health systems, a well-structured government, and an exceptional law enforcement system. There are even stadiums, amusement parks, and other recreational facilities.

Rock Bottom

Main article: Rock Bottom (city)
Rock Bottom 056

Rock Bottom sign

Rock Bottom 074

SpongeBob and Patrick in Rock Bottom.

Rock Bottom is a deep-sea trench located beneath Bikini Bottom. The road down to it is exactly 90˚. Everything is pitch black except for a few street lights, and everyone in Rock Bottom speaks a language the same as English, except they blow a raspberry in between every two to four syllables. There is also a candy machine as well as restrooms (though foreigners can't tell which rooms are for men and which are for women). A bus station is present, in which SpongeBob has a hard time catching one (as it kept arriving just as he looked away from the stop). Merlin's Cave is the residence of the weather magician of the sea which is difficult to access. There is also the WSEA news headquarters, the Rusty Anchor, which sells Coral Col and Diet Kelpsi with a lemon twist. Known customers are Patrick, Plankton, and Mermaid Man. In Battle for Bikini Bottom, the Rock Bottom Museum is shown. It features many artworks and has an advanced security system; Barnacle Boy works as a security guard there. The Trench of Advanced Darkness is a trench that is lower than the city itself. Rock Bottom is located past Jellyfish Fields, which is past the Chum Bucket and Krusty Krab. Creatures in Rock Bottom are extremely strange-looking and resemble deep-sea creatures and deep-sea marine life. Some resemble the angler fish, while others are rather abnormal. Many of them resemble the typical "sea monster" someone would describe. It is shown that some fish living in Bikini Bottom work there, as some fish in the Employee of the Month video game don't speak in the Rock Bottom language.

Bottom's Up

Main article: Bottom's Up
180px-Gebiet der Reichen

Map of Bottom's Up

Bottom's Up is a very fancy city seen in the Employee of the Month video game. It is a sister city to Bikini Bottom. The only thing that is not fancy is Cowfish Craig's shack, the owner of which is criticized. Other establishments include the Sublime Seafoods, Oxygen Springs, and the Waverly Hills neighborhood. Waverly Hills is a wealthy district on the cliffs of the Kelp Forest. The sky and water murk seem to be different here; it is always as if it is sunset. Once, Sandy has been to this city.

Tentacle Acres

Main article: Tentacle Acres
File:TA-0.jpg

Tentacle Acres

Squidville door open

Squidward standing next to the Tentacle Acres front gate

Tentacle Acres is a gated community of octopuses living in Easter Island Heads. Sponges and starfish aren't allowed to set foot in this town, but SpongeBob and Patrick get in thanks to the smell of fried oyster skins that Patrick had eaten earlier. Activities here include bike riding, clarinet playing, croquet, and interpretive dancing. However, childish games such as playing with reef blowers are not allowed in Tentacle Acres. Establishments besides the Easter Island heads include the Full of Health grocery store, an Interpretive Dance Academy, a park, Le Cafe (food stand) an Ice Cream Stand, and the Security Office. Only one street name is revealed, in which Squidward stayed at, it is called New Life Street (containing houses 302, 303, and 304). Most of the people living here resemble Squidward, just with different features (eyes, hair, etc.).

Far-Out-Ville

Main article: Far-Out-Ville
Far Out Ville-0

Far-Out-Ville and it's Bank

Far-Out-Ville is a small town shown in the episode "The Great Patty Caper". All that is seen of the town is its many houses and its bank, which is where Mr. Krabs hides the Krabby Patty secret formula. The town also has a grey sign with the town name on it. According to Mr. Krabs, the town is located across the ocean, and during the camera pan out scene, it pans out from the Gulf of Mexico, not the Pacific Ocean. This means it is one of two cities in the Atlantic Ocean and not the Pacific Ocean, with the other being Atlantis.

Atlantis

Main article: Atlantis
Atlantis lol-0

Lord Royal Highness' Atlantis

Poseidome-0

King Neptune's Atlantis

Atlantis is the lost city located in the Atlantic Ocean. There appears to be 2 different versions of Atlantis one of which is ruled by King Neptune and has Roman and Greek architecture. This Atlantis It is home to Neptune's Palace and The Poseidome. This version of the city appears first in the episode "Neptune's Spatula." The other is ruled by Lord Royal Highness and has a very futuristic appearance. It shows up in the special episode "Atlantis SquarePantis" and was the home to the Oldest Living Bubble. Atlantis is based off of the real world legend of Atlantis.

Shell City

Main article: Shell City
ShellCity

Shell City: Marine Gifts and Sundries

SpongeBob and Patrick in Shell City

SpongeBob and Patrick in Shell City.

Shell City despite its name, is not actually a city: it is a gift shop called Shell City: Marine Gifts and Sundries. It is located on the surface on a beach and is owned by a Cyclops (in reality, a man in a diving suit), selling dried-out dead sea creatures. The road to Shell City is dangerous and no one has ever returned from there, which makes it the perfect place for Plankton to sell Neptune's crown in the movie. It is located on a beach where SpongeBob and Patrick meet David Hasselhoff. In a deleted scene of the movie, (which can be seen in the SpongeBob SquarePants Movie DVD), Shell City is actually a city and is where Sandy constantly gets pursued all over the place by squirrel exterminators in black suits. She also mentions that there are buses that arrive here going to Bikini Bottom. Although Shell City was filmed in Florida, the location in SpongeBob's world would land Shell City in Australia most likely due to a sign in a SpongeBob book based on the movie that says that Shell City is 3,000 miles away from the Thug Tug. The Thug Tug is not that far from Bikini Bottom. Bikini Atoll is approximately 5,000 miles from the United States, which couldn't mark Shell City in California.

Islands

Island

The Bikini Atoll

  • Bikini Atoll - Bikini Atoll is the signature island above Bikini Bottom. The opening sequence of every episode of the show has the island shown right after the Captain starts off the theme song. Sandy also dares SpongeBob, Patrick, Mr. Krabs, and Squidward to go on dry land here and survive in the episode "Pressure" (although birds did attack the group). Some episodes also start off and end with Bikini Atoll shown. To humans (like David Hasselhoff), the island also signals the way down to its aquatic counterpart. The place name is an ironic double entendre, as the bikini two-piece swimsuit took its name from the atoll, specifically to the connection between the nuclear bomb test at Bikini around the time that the new swimsuit hit the public "like a bomb."

  • Horned Forest - A world in Squidward's imagination where clarinets cannot be owned and are able to run free. Squidward entered it in the episode "Squidward in Clarinetland" when SpongeBob made a filing room out of Mr. Krabs's old locker. There was a small crawlspace where a filing drawer should have been, and on the other side is a stage, which the curtain opens up to Clarinet Land. Clarinet Land is ruled by the Keeper of the Horned Forest, which resembles an eagle, and speaks in a very deep and powerful tone. During his time in Clarinet Land, Squidward is swallowed by the Clarinet Bird and goes through a very complex realm, which consists of many hills, rocks, mountains, and long-drops.

Alternate realities

  • Alternative Mr. Plankton Universe - An alternative universe in the episode "The Algae's Always Greener" where Plankton replaces Mr. Krabs as the boss of the Krusty Krab, Pearl being Plankton's daughter, and having a Krusty Krab uniform and Mr. Krabs replacing Plankton as the owner of the Chum Bucket and him having no clothes.
  • Man Rayopolis - An alternate universe in the episode "Back to the Past" that was branched off back in Mermaid Man and Barnacle Boy's youth. Triggered by Patrick, the universe consists of Bikini Bottom being named Man Rayopolis and the Krusty Krab being named The Designated Area Where You Are Permitted by Man Ray, Your Ruler, to Obtain Sandwiches Using Man Ray Dollars. Everything is run by Man Ray including people, having collars around their necks. It isn't explained in the episode how modern Bikini Bottom became back to normal.
